Second SA long jump record of the season for Luvo

You simply can’t keep a good man down. So proved Luvo Manyonga, when he soared to his second national long jump record of the season as the SA senior track and field championships wound down in Potchefstroom on Saturday.

Semenya moves up to to 3000m but stays on winning trail

Olympic medallists Caster Semenya and Sunette Viljoen opened their 2017 seasons with convincing victories in the third leg of the ASA Speed Series at Kenneth McArthur Athletics Stadium in Potchefstroom on Wednesday.
